get your block bored to 84mm..it will become a b20 block and you can hit 200 whp with basically a stock VTEC head and some good tuning.
 
I believe I also have some info pinned up so you can check that out also for which motor setups to go for and their prices.


I say for sure LS bottom with 84-84.5mm sleeves, Crower rods, ARP fasterners, rollerwave pistons "endyn"/Weisco, for the bottom.


Head, b16 since it's cheap and you plan on rebuilding it anyways, and I would go with some medium sized cams since your whip is going dail from the sound of your posting.
